Motorcyclist shot dead by suspected thieves in Ondo

Fear spread through the Ore community in Ondo State following the tragic killing of a motorcyclist, Nazifi Ibrahim, who was reportedly gunned down by suspected criminals.

The attack occurred at approximately 10:40 p.m. along Alafia Street, not far from the Ore-Benin Expressway, within Odigbo Local Government Area.

Sources in the area said the victim, originally from northern Nigeria, had just completed a passenger trip when he was targeted and fatally shot by individuals believed to be robbers intending to steal his motorcycle.

While the exact circumstances surrounding the incident remain unclear, local residents suspect the killing was linked to rising cases of motorcycle theft in the area.

Ibrahim was laid to rest in Ore according to Islamic burial practices.

Police have acknowledged the incident and said a full investigation is in progress to uncover those behind the crime.
